Output c5bb57791c13c2b5a5c2bc69997137d349298ea7357731e5b927ae03d0f24c86:5

value
318845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2a63b06c8ff577248dc2271c7a744f67b162b41 OP_EQUAL
address
3HydLbJTjvwXXsPwSXzjDhzwNejjrBd2TP
transaction
c5bb57791c13c2b5a5c2bc69997137d349298ea7357731e5b927ae03d0f24c86
confirmations
257925
spent
true